Transaction 570f8c1dd228aaa344cd0a078ffd98cc6c7641288dadeb93d719cdf11fe32ee9
2 Input
1 Outputs
- 570f8c1dd228aaa344cd0a078ffd98cc6c7641288dadeb93d719cdf11fe32ee9:0
value 5078446
address 18FkxL9oh1opuw54bYyR2B98XWs79B7QHy